So.. my friend is going to start streaming soon and we can't figure this out for the life of us. He's getting an HD PVR, but he plays on a monitor and not a regular tv. So far, we figure, xbox plugs into HD PVR, which plugs into VGA convertor, which plugs into the monitor... correct? But, the problem is, we don't know how to get the Turtle Beach X11's to work. Anybody Help?

tried it, didnt work for me.
the vga adapter sends a RGB signal while the component (red blue gree cables) send a YPbPr signal. Im almost 100% sure these signals are not interchangeable without a converter box (all i had was a VGA to component cable, not a converter box). now as for the beaches, how do u have them hooked up?
